Stand assemblies

    Abstract: An example stand assembly is described, which may include a first support feature extending from a rear end of a first housing of an electronic device and a second support feature extending from a rear end of a second housing of the electronic device. The first housing and the second housing may be rotatable relative to one another between an open position and a closed position of the electronic device. The first support feature may have a first curved shape. The second support feature may have a second curved shape in a direction opposite to the first curved shape. The first support feature and the second support feature may facilitate the electronic device to stand vertically in the closed position.

    Abstract: The present subject matter describes an electronic card holder. In an example implementation, the electronic card holder includes a housing having a slot to receive an electronic card. A slidable frame in the housing is to hold the electronic card. The slidable frame has a stud fittable in a groove in the housing. The card holder includes a resilient element with one end being coupled to the housing and other end being coupled to the slidable frame. The card holder further includes an actuating member coupled to the groove. When the electronic card is pushed inside the housing, the slidable frame is moved to lock the stud inside the groove and compress the resilient element. When the actuating member is pushed, the stud is released from the groove and the resilient element is relaxed to move the slidable frame such that the electronic card is pushed out of the housing.
